What Is Assault and Battery?

Assault and battery are often used together, but they can be separate criminal offenses. Assault is putting someone in imminent fear of harm or bodily injury. Battery involves unlawful or offensive physical contact. Attempted battery that doesn’t involve contact can be a type of assault. While people typically think of assault and battery as criminal charges, if you are the victim of an assault or battery, you can sue your assailant even if they are not criminally charged.

How Can an Assault and Battery Lawyer Help Me?

Having an experienced assault and battery lawyer on your side can give you the best chance at recovering the compensation you deserve. An assault and battery attorney will review your case, gather all the evidence, and identify your best legal strategy. Even if your assailant was not arrested, an experienced lawyer can create a case that puts you in a strong position in settlement negotiations or at trial.
